bpf: add " ll" in the LD_IMM64 asmstring
This partially revert previous fix in commit f5858045aa0b
("bpf: proper print imm64 expression in inst printer").
In that commit, the original suffix "ll" is removed from
LD_IMM64 asmstring. In the customer print method, the "ll"
suffix is printed if the rhs is an immediate. For example,
"r2 = 5ll" => "r2 = 5ll", and "r3 = varll" => "r3 = var".
This has an issue though for assembler. Since assembler
relies on asmstring to do pattern matching, it will not
be able to distiguish between "mov r2, 5" and
"ld_imm64 r2, 5" since both asmstring is "r2 = 5".
In such cases, the assembler uses 64bit load for all
"r = <val>" asm insts.
This patch adds back " ll" suffix for ld_imm64 with one
additional space for "#reg = #global_var" case.
